LAIKA HAS REVAMPED its upmarket low-profile Kreos range, with the first new model being the Kreos L 5009, fitted with fixed single beds over the garage. The new Kreos rests on a Fiat/Al-Ko heavy chassis, with thicker 40mm sidewalls made of XPS and an inner and outer shell of aluminium. The 25cm double floor conceals a battery box and a 210-litre fresh-water tank.

The Italian company has also added two new Ecovip Campervan models to its range, both under 6m in length and with a transverse bed at the rear. Each comes with a depth-adjustable settee, a double floor in the front lounge and an optional sunroof.
